Howto use the fermentation simulator

Imagine you are in a fermentation lab. There is a fermenter in which you want to run an experiment with the model and organism you select via the Model drop down menu.

The experiment uses a fully equipped fermenter (chart in the upper left) for which you can set the following parameters in the depiction:

VStart
The starting volume (with incolum, withou addition of Carbon and Nitrogen source
pH
the pH of the fermentation
T
the temperature of the fermentation
N-Source
the concentration of the Nitrogen source in a feeding bottle from which this solution can be added to the fermentation (e.g. Ammoniumsulfate solution)
C-Source
the concentration of the Carbon source in a feeding bottle from which this solution can be added to the fermentation (e.g. Glucose solution)
c(CDW)
the concentration of biomass in the fermenter at the start of the fermentation, given as cell dry weight (CDW)
Flowout
in case you want to run a continuous fermentation, you can set a rate at which fermentation broth is removed from the fermentation vessel

The remaining parameters are set in the table to the right. Here the fermentation is divided into phases, so that you can realize step changes in your experiment like increasing aeration rate, feeding rate etc. You can use up to 10 phases. In case you do not need a phase, set its duration to 0.

Parameters in the table:

Phase
Number of the phase
Start
Start time of the phase in elpased fermentation hours
Duration
Duratioon of the phase in hours
Aeration
Aeration rate in norm Liters per hour
pressure
fermentation vessel pressure in barg
agitation
agitation rate in rpm
Feed.C/N
Feeding rate for Carbon/Nitrogen source in liters per hour
Bolus.C/N
Volume of C/N-source added as a pulse at the start of the phase

Once your experiment is fully parameterized click the Calculate Button and wait for the fermentation to finish.

Results are shown in 4 graphs:

  • concentration of Substrates (C, N - Source)
  • concentration of Products (Biomass and product) plus Volume
  • parameters linked to oxygen transfer (rpm, DO, aeration + agitation rate)
  • offgas analytics (OUR, RQ)

You can also download the data into an excel file for further processing, sharing or educative puproses
